Hello, I own a Nordrack 3, bought it 2nd hands, and have it for a while now, but I wonder if there is a way to test if everything works correct. I've got the
feeling that the 2nd filter/Distortion is not working like it should.
Is there a way to test this?

Most patches with the 2nd filter/dist. seems to sound glitchy sometimes.. is this a common thing or is the 2nd filter / dist not working propper?

Maybe someone has a patch wich uses the 2nd filter/Dist with mod (modulation wheel or LFO routed to the 2nd filter/dist), and can upload a midi file (patch nord 3) and a wave fiile so I can check if it sounds the same
I can check if it sounds the same.

Or maybe it's a common problem?

I've run this test, and doesn't seem to have any errors, but will still upload a patch and a .wav just to double check it.

TEST

There is a test program inside the NR3. Please note that improper use of the test program or powering off the synth during a test can result in malfunction of the synth.
The test program may only be used by qualified service personnel and is actually not intended for end users.
